Spirit of Christmas Fair in association with House & Garden, Olympia, London, 3-7 November 2010
The UK spends on average £350 per head on gifts at Christmas, which amounts to a total spend in excess of £15bn. Whilst last minute shopping has increased slightly over the past few years, approximately half of the gift spend at Christmas is still planned several months in advance. In addition, the spend on food and drink at this time of year is conservatively estimated at over £100 per person.
The official start to the Christmas shopping period has been much publicized, any activity before Halloween is seen as being over-commercialised which is why the retail sector and high street associations all align their main activity to start at the beginning of November, a date which Spirit is perfectly aligned to.
